Originally Posted by Defratos
^ Thanks, how easy of an install was it? and any noticeable difference?
I had the solid differential ear mounts installed at Titan Motorsports in conjunction with my OS Giken TCD. Since the differential mounts were originally designed for the MKIV Supra, some minor modifications were done to make them fit properly.

I can't comment on noticeable differences between the solid differential mounts vs the OEM differential bushings since I didn't have the swap done as a stand-alone modification to compare the before and after test drive. Theoretically, upgrading to stiffer differential bushings will help prevent wheel hop and will keep the differential better aligned so you can properly put the power to the ground.

I can say that after the combined OS Giken and differential bushing upgrade, there is no longer any wheel hop when I launch from a dig and it feels like the geometry of the rear suspension is being maintained during hard cornering.

Originally Posted by FIGS
The braces are pretty much a knockoff of some we designed back in 2005. I decided not to market them, because I do not believe they are effective on such a small mount and since the subframe bushings are like jelly, so why reinforce them.

I will try to get a video of the subframe. IMO its just adding weight and removing aero on the F. I will be making semi solid subframe bushings shortly as now that our car has serious grip, the mounts are the largest source of instability in the rear.
